Code Vein network test dates announced

May 20, 2019 by Liam Waddington

Bandai Namco has announced the network test dates for souls-like RPG Code Vein. The network tests are set to begin at the end of May and continue into the first week of June. Stephen King shares his thoughts on the new TV adaptation of The Stand

May 20, 2019 by Gary Collinson

After spending some five years in development as a feature, it was announced this past January that filmmaker Josh Boone’s (The Fault in Our Stars) adaptation of Stephen King’s post-apocalyptic epic The Stand is heading to the small screen, with CBS All Access granting the project a ten-episode season order.
